Key Responsibilities After Uploading a Bail Bond

Attending All Court Appearances
    One of the most vital commitments is going to all scheduled court hearings. Falling short to do so can result in forfeiture of the bail bond and extra legal penalties.
Complying with Court Orders
    Defendants have to adhere purely to any court orders released throughout their case. This might include limiting orders in cases of domestic physical violence or other stipulations established by the judge.
Maintaining Communication with Your Bond Agent
    Regular communication with your bond representative is essential. They can provide updates concerning your instance and any type of adjustments in your obligations.
Not Dedicating New Offenses
    While out on bail, offenders need to avoid taking part in any kind of more criminal task. New charges can complicate your situation significantly.
Providing Precise Information
    It's vital to maintain your call information upgraded with both the court and your bond agent. Failure to do so might lead to missed alerts about court days or requirements.
Understanding Economic Responsibilities

Consequences of Violating Bond Conditions

Violating any problems set forth after uploading a bail bond can result in serious repercussions:

    Forfeiture of Bond: If you miss a court look without genuine justification, you risk shedding the money paid for your bond. Arrest Warrants: Courts might issue warrants for your apprehension if you fail to follow conditions. Additional Legal Fees: Involving legal counsel because of offenses can bring about enhanced expenses.
